Mediation

As a mediator, Robert Boliek is committed to facilitating communication between parties in the hope of achieving voluntary settlement based not only on the parties' mutual interests but also on each party's enlightened self-interest.

The key word here is "enlightened." Although he is a facilitative rather than an evaluative mediator, Robert Boliek will confidentially test the parties' expectations where it is fair and appropriate to do so. As an example, he might employ such techniques as a decision-tree analysis to help clarify the consequences of a party's own evaluation.

The goal, as always, is that the parties leave the mediation--if not with the settlement of the dispute--then at least with a clearer sense of exactly why not settling is a better alternative than settling. This can only happen after a full, frank, and fair consideration of the viable alternatives in a neutral environment that encourages dialogue, promotes respect for each party's interests, and fosters mutual understanding.
